About Rösrath

Rösrath, nestled in the Bergisches Land region of North Rhine-Westphalia, Germany, occupies a geographically significant position within the Rhineland metropolitan area. Situated approximately 15 kilometers southwest of Cologne, it benefits from the area’s robust infrastructure while retaining a distinct rural character. The city’s terrain is characterized by rolling hills and valleys, a typical feature of the Bergisches Land, resulting in varying elevations ranging from around 180 to 320 meters above sea level. This undulating landscape influences local air circulation patterns, potentially trapping pollutants in certain areas during periods of low wind. Rösrath is bordered by dense deciduous forests, primarily oak and beech, which contribute to the region’s overall air quality by absorbing pollutants and releasing oxygen, though seasonal leaf fall can temporarily reduce this effect. The Agnethe River flows through the municipality, providing a visual amenity and contributing to local humidity. While not directly adjacent to major industrial zones, Rösrath’s proximity to Cologne and its surrounding industrial belt means it is susceptible to transboundary pollution. The urban-rural gradient is noticeable; the northern parts of Rösrath exhibit more residential development, while the southern areas maintain a predominantly agricultural and forested landscape. This gradient influences local emissions, with residential heating contributing to winter pollution and agricultural activities impacting air quality seasonally. The surrounding landscape, a mix of farmland and woodland, plays a crucial role in the city’s microclimate and, consequently, its air quality profile.

Air Quality Across Seasons

Rösrath’s air quality experiences a distinct seasonal cycle heavily influenced by meteorological conditions. Winter months (December-February) typically see the poorest air quality, largely due to temperature inversions. Cold, stable air becomes trapped near the ground, preventing the vertical dispersion of pollutants from residential heating (primarily wood and coal) and traffic. Fog, common during these months, further exacerbates the issue by trapping particulate matter. Spring (March-May) brings a gradual improvement as temperatures rise, and wind speeds increase, facilitating pollutant dispersal. However, pollen season can trigger respiratory sensitivities. Summer (June-August) generally offers the best air quality, with consistent winds and higher temperatures promoting efficient ventilation. Occasional heatwaves can, however, lead to increased ozone formation, a secondary pollutant. Autumn (September-November) presents a transitional period. While wind speeds remain relatively high, leaf fall from the surrounding forests can temporarily increase particulate matter concentrations. The agricultural activities in the surrounding areas also contribute to seasonal emissions. Sensitive groups, including children, the elderly, and individuals with respiratory conditions, should exercise caution during winter months, limiting outdoor activity on days with stagnant air or heavy fog. Spring requires awareness of pollen counts. While summer generally offers cleaner air, monitoring for ozone alerts is advisable. Overall, Rösrath’s air quality is closely tied to regional weather patterns and the interplay between urban and rural influences.
